Ingredients:
- 1 cup (240g) pumpkin puree (unsweetened)
- 2 cups (192g) almond flour
- 2 large (100g) eggs
- 1/3 cup (65g) pure maple syrup
- 1 tsp (5g) baking powder
- 1 tbsp (8g) pumpkin pie spice
- 1/2 tsp (3g) sea salt
- 1 tsp (5ml) vanilla extract
- 2 tbsp (30g) crushed walnuts
- 1 pinch (1g) cinnamon
Instructions:
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line an 8x8 inch baking pan with parchment paper, leaving an overhang on the sides for easy removal.
- In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the pumpkin puree, eggs, maple syrup, and vanilla extract until the mixture is smooth and uniform in color.
- Sift in the almond flour, pumpkin pie spice, baking powder, and salt. Fold the ingredients together with a spatula until just combined; do not over-mix.
- Pour the batter into the prepared pan and smooth the top. Sprinkle crushed walnuts and cinnamon evenly over the surface.
- Bake for 30–35 minutes, or until the edges are slightly firm and a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
- Allow the squares to cool completely in the pan for at least 20 minutes to ensure the structure sets before cutting.
